What dessert goes well with sandwich?
It really depends on the sandwich!
Here are some ideas based on the sandwich's flavor profile:
Sweet Sandwiches:
* Peanut butter and jelly: Classic pairing with chocolate chip cookies, ice cream, or fruit salad.
* Fruit and cream cheese: Pair with a simple shortbread cookie, a fruit crumble, or a light, fluffy angel food cake.
* Cinnamon roll sandwich: A perfect pairing with a scoop of vanilla ice cream or a warm brownie.
Savory Sandwiches:
* Grilled cheese: A classic pairing with a slice of apple pie, chocolate chip cookies, or a fruit salad.
* Roast beef or turkey sandwich: Goes well with a simple fruit salad, a slice of chocolate cake, or a light and fluffy angel food cake.
* Tuna or chicken salad sandwich: Try a chocolate chip cookie, a brownie, or a scoop of vanilla ice cream.
General Tips:
* Contrast: Choose a dessert with contrasting flavors and textures. If your sandwich is salty and savory, a sweet and fruity dessert will be a nice change.
* Lightness: If your sandwich is heavy, opt for a lighter dessert. A simple fruit salad or a small cookie will be a refreshing contrast.
* Seasonality: Use seasonal fruits and flavors for your desserts. A berry crumble in the summer or a pumpkin pie in the fall will be both delicious and festive.
Ultimately, the best dessert to go with a sandwich is the one you enjoy the most!
